Skill Development for Freshers

When you are moving our from college to the real world, you need to build your skills irrespective of whether you are a fresh graduate, a BTech from a reputed college or MBA from a leading management college. In this section we would look at some of the key areas where a fresher needs to improve in order to sharpen his outlook for the job market.


Communication Training:
At the very outset a student needs to equip himself with excellent communication skills and taking a communication training course can prove rather handy. Such a course should ideally cover
  1. Basics of Corporate Communication
  2. Spoken English
  3. Business Writing Skills
  4. Presentation Skills
  5. Real Life Case Studies
  6. Making a Good CV
  7. Interview (Tackling an Interview / Simulated Interviews)
  8. Group Discussion (Video-recording of your Group Discussion)

Personality Development:
After you have worked on your communication you need to work on your personality. One should try to enroll for an Etiquettes Training at the earliest when you are looking to make a mark in the business world. These skill sets are especially important for fresh MBA graduates
  1. Business Etiquettes
  2. Office Etiquettes
  3. Dining Etiquettes
  4. Social Etiquettes
  5. Telephone Etiquette / Cell phone Etiquette
  6. E-mail Etiquettes
  7. International Business Etiquette
Attitude Training:
Attitude today plays a great role in the success of your career and in job interviews. If possible enroll yourself in an attitude training course that covers the aspects listed below:
  1.  Interpersonal Skills
  2.   Stress Management
  3.   Working in Teams / Team Building
  4.  Leadership Skills
